Anthony Davis | "If My Nikes Could Talk" (New Autobiography)

"If My Nikes Could Talk"


Legendary Running Back Anthony Davis

         Tells His Rags to Riches Story in New Autobiography         

Many know the legend of Anthony Davis, the “Irish-Killer.”  But until now, few have heard the story of his struggles after those glory days of college football at USC.  Through physical problems and financial difficulties, Anthony has emerged victorious and for the first time, is publicly telling his story of overcoming and triumph in a new book, If My Nikes Could Talk.

By the time he left school in 1975, Anthony Davis achieved the status of a legend in college football.  He finished with 24 school, conference and NCAA records.  Two of his three games against USC’s most intense rival, Notre Dame, are still among the most remembered moments in sports history.

If My Nikes Could Talk recounts the thrilling journey from obscurity to sports legend.  In this candid disclosure of his victories and his failures, Anthony speaks for the first time about his childhood and the challenges of overcoming the abuse of an alcoholic father, poverty and the racial tensions of the time.  His pro career proved to be a disaster because of injuries and personal conflicts.  In his later years, he pursued a career in real estate development.  As so many in recent years, Anthony experienced financial difficulties.  His fortunes sank so low that he found himself working as a security guard at a drive-in.

Always a fighter, Anthony steadily worked his way back.  He became a leading spokesman for modern medical breakthroughs including gastric bypass surgery pioneered by Dr. Alan Wittgrove.  He also was one of the first to benefit from a technique developed by Dr. Daniel Amen for discovering concussions that people didn’t know they had.  Both procedures saved his life and helped to restore his failing health.  He then connected with Life Coach Leonard Wayne and began the process of recovering the joy of life by setting new goals and pursuing them with purpose.  Today Anthony Davis is devoting himself to the promotion of his school, USC, and to telling his story of comeback to inspire others with hope for their future.
